Ridgewood NJ, Tesla is recalling more than 1.8 million vehicles due to a hood latch issue that could increase the risk of a crash. The recall affects 2021-2024 Model 3, Model S, Model X, and 2020-2024 Model Y vehicles. The problem lies in the hood latch assembly, which may fail to detect an unlatched hood after it has been opened. This can cause the hood to fully open while the vehicle is in motion, potentially obstructing the driver’s view and increasing the likelihood of a crash.

Ridgewood NJ, as of July 1, 2024, the Ridgewood Water Annual Quality Report is available online, revealing another year plagued with serious health risks, failed reporting, and exceeded limits. This troubling trend, spanning over a decade, is expected to persist for at least another two years.

Ridgewood Nj, since 2015, Ridgewood Water has faced challenges with PFAS levels exceeding the limits set by the New Jersey Department of Environmental Protection (NJDEP). This ongoing issue raises concerns about transparency and the safety of tap water for Ridgewood residents.

Ridgewood NJ, the Ridgewood Police Department continues to receive reports from residents who have received phone calls from scam artists masquerading as members of the department, demanding payments and threatening arrest.
